What does an internship tank design engineer do?

An Internship Tank Design Engineer assists in the design and development of storage tanks, such as those used for water, chemicals, or fuel. They work under the supervision of senior engineers to create technical drawings, perform calculations, and ensure that designs meet safety and regulatory standards. Their responsibilities may also include participating in material selection, reviewing construction methods, and collaborating with other engineering teams. This role is ideal for engineering students seeking hands-on experience in structural and mechanical design within the tank manufacturing or construction industries.

What types of projects or tasks can an internship tank design engineer expect to work on during their internship?

As an Internship Tank Design Engineer, you can expect to be involved in a variety of hands-on and design-focused projects, such as assisting with CAD modeling, performing stress and safety calculations, and supporting the drafting of technical documentation for storage or process tanks. Interns often collaborate with senior engineers and cross-functional teams to help refine designs, troubleshoot issues, and ensure compliance with industry standards. This role provides exposure to the full design lifecycle, offering valuable experience in both the technical and collaborative aspects of engineering.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an internship tank design engineer,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Internship Tank Design Engineer, you need a foundational understanding of mechanical engineering principles, CAD modeling, and basic fluid dynamics, often supported by progress toward a bachelor's degree in mechanical or civil engineering. Familiarity with design software such as AutoCAD, SolidWorks, or ANSYS, as well as knowledge of relevant industry standards, is typically required. Strong analytical thinking, attention to detail, and effective teamwork and communication skills help interns excel in collaborative design environments. These skills and qualities are vital for ensuring safe, efficient, and innovative tank designs that meet project requirements and industry regulations.

What is the difference between Internship Tank Design Engineer vs Tank Design Engineer?

AspectInternship Tank Design EngineerTank Design Engineer
QualificationsEnrolled in or recent graduate of engineering programBachelor's or higher in Mechanical or Civil Engineering
Work EnvironmentInternship projects, supervised, entry-levelFull-time professional role, independent responsibilities
ResponsibilitiesAssist in tank design tasks, learn industry standardsDesign, analyze, and oversee tank projects independently
Industry UsageUsed as a training position in engineering firmsCore role in manufacturing, construction, or engineering firms

The main difference between an Internship Tank Design Engineer and a Tank Design Engineer is experience and responsibility level. Interns are in training, assisting with tasks under supervision, while Tank Design Engineers are full-time professionals responsible for designing and managing projects independently.
